Two per form per calling project: one for SCHEMA, which fires on content or settings changes, and one for RESPONSES, which fires on new submissions. Each expires after a week, so Lyro extends it with Renew Form Watch. An expired watch cannot be renewed and has to be created again.
Every action available in Googleforms
All 10 actions your agent can call on Googleforms, straight from the live MCP connection.
Batch update form
Applies a batch of update operations to a Google Form in a single atomic transaction.
Create a google form
Creates a new Google Form with the specified title.
Create form watch
Creates a watch on a Google Form to receive push notifications via Cloud Pub/Sub when specified events occur.
Delete form watch
Deletes a watch from a Google Form, stopping push notifications for that watch.
Get google form
Retrieves the complete structure and metadata of a Google Form.
Get form response
Retrieves a single form response by its unique response ID.
List google form responses
Lists all responses submitted to a Google Form with optional filtering and pagination.
List form watches
Lists all watches owned by the calling project for a specific Google Form.
Renew form watch
Renews a watch on a Google Form, extending its expiration by one week from the time of renewal.
Set form publish settings
Updates the publishing settings of a Google Form, controlling whether the form is published (visible to others) and whether it accepts responses.
